Advertisement

自编译的x64版本 advanced-copy,包含advcp和advmv模块,为Linux系统提供复制和移动文件时的进度条和剩余时间显示

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:ZIP


简介:
Advanced-Copy是一个专为Linux x64系统设计的自编译版本软件,集成了AdvCP和Advmv两个功能模块。它能够为用户在执行文件复制与移动操作时实时提供进度条及预计完成时间信息,极大提升了用户体验。 在Linux系统进行文件复制或移动操作通常使用`cp`和`mv`命令。然而,在处理大文件或多文件的情况下,这些命令缺乏进度条显示及剩余时间预估功能,这可能给用户带来不便。 为解决这一问题,“advanced-copy”(advcp)与“advanced-move”(advmv)应运而生,这两个工具是专为Linux系统设计的增强版命令行应用程序。它们在保留原有`cp`和`mv`的所有基本特性基础上,如递归复制、符号链接处理等的同时,增加了进度条显示及预计完成时间的功能。 “advanced-copy”(advcp)是对原文件复制功能的一个升级版本,在执行文件或目录的复制操作时能够实时展示当前的操作进程与剩余时间。这对于长时间运行的任务来说十分有用,因为它允许用户随时了解任务状态而无需频繁查看终端窗口。 同样,“advanced-move”(advmv)作为`mv`命令的增强版工具,则在移动大型数据集时提供了类似的进度指示和预计完成信息功能。这有助于提高工作效率,并使得管理大量文件或目录的操作更加便捷,特别是在需要高性能操作的场景下,如服务器维护、数据库迁移等。 编译及安装这两个实用工具通常包括以下步骤: 1. 下载源代码包。 2. 使用`.configure`命令配置编译环境以确保与当前系统的兼容性。 3. 执行`make`进行实际编译过程。 4. 编译成功后,使用`sudo make install`将生成的可执行文件安装至系统路径(如/usr/local/bin)中。 需要注意的是,“advanced-copy”和“advanced-move”并非Linux内核或标准命令集的一部分。因此,在尝试使用它们之前,请确保您的操作系统满足其依赖条件,并且能够顺利编译及运行这些工具。此外,由于这两款工具是自定义构建的版本,可能存在一定的安全性和稳定性风险,所以在生产环境中部署时需格外小心。 总体而言,“advanced-copy”和“advanced-move”的出现为Linux用户提供了更高效的文件操作体验,特别是在处理大量数据的情况下能显著提高工作效率并减少用户的等待焦虑。这两个实用工具不仅体现了Linux系统的高度可扩展性,还展示了开源社区对持续改善用户体验的不懈追求。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• x64 advanced-copyadvcpadvmvLinux
    优质
    Advanced-Copy是一个专为Linux x64系统设计的自编译版本软件,集成了AdvCP和Advmv两个功能模块。它能够为用户在执行文件复制与移动操作时实时提供进度条及预计完成时间信息,极大提升了用户体验。 在Linux系统进行文件复制或移动操作通常使用`cp`和`mv`命令。然而,在处理大文件或多文件的情况下,这些命令缺乏进度条显示及剩余时间预估功能,这可能给用户带来不便。 为解决这一问题,“advanced-copy”(advcp)与“advanced-move”(advmv)应运而生,这两个工具是专为Linux系统设计的增强版命令行应用程序。它们在保留原有`cp`和`mv`的所有基本特性基础上,如递归复制、符号链接处理等的同时,增加了进度条显示及预计完成时间的功能。 “advanced-copy”(advcp)是对原文件复制功能的一个升级版本,在执行文件或目录的复制操作时能够实时展示当前的操作进程与剩余时间。这对于长时间运行的任务来说十分有用,因为它允许用户随时了解任务状态而无需频繁查看终端窗口。 同样,“advanced-move”(advmv)作为`mv`命令的增强版工具,则在移动大型数据集时提供了类似的进度指示和预计完成信息功能。这有助于提高工作效率,并使得管理大量文件或目录的操作更加便捷,特别是在需要高性能操作的场景下,如服务器维护、数据库迁移等。 编译及安装这两个实用工具通常包括以下步骤: 1. 下载源代码包。 2. 使用`.configure`命令配置编译环境以确保与当前系统的兼容性。 3. 执行`make`进行实际编译过程。 4. 编译成功后,使用`sudo make install`将生成的可执行文件安装至系统路径(如/usr/local/bin)中。 需要注意的是,“advanced-copy”和“advanced-move”并非Linux内核或标准命令集的一部分。因此,在尝试使用它们之前,请确保您的操作系统满足其依赖条件,并且能够顺利编译及运行这些工具。此外,由于这两款工具是自定义构建的版本,可能存在一定的安全性和稳定性风险,所以在生产环境中部署时需格外小心。 总体而言,“advanced-copy”和“advanced-move”的出现为Linux用户提供了更高效的文件操作体验,特别是在处理大量数据的情况下能显著提高工作效率并减少用户的等待焦虑。这两个实用工具不仅体现了Linux系统的高度可扩展性,还展示了开源社区对持续改善用户体验的不懈追求。
  • Python 实现下载估计方法
    优质
    本文章介绍了如何使用Python编写代码,在下载大文件过程中实时显示下载进度及预估完成时间的具体方法。 本段落主要介绍了使用Python为下载文件添加进度条和显示预计的下载时间的方法,并通过实例代码与截图详细讲解了实现过程。内容对学习或工作中需要此类功能的人来说具有参考价值,有需求的朋友可以查阅一下。
  • Python 下载预计
    优质
    本教程介绍如何在Python中实现显示下载文件时的进度条以及剩余时间和已用时间的实时更新功能。 实现这个功能其实很简单。这里提供了一个进度条模块,并且还包含了运行时间(即下载时间)的显示。 该模块使用了以下三个库: 1. os 2. requests 3. time 下面是代码: ```python # 进度条模块 def progressbar(url, path): if not os.path.exists(path): # 检查是否有该文件夹,没有则创建文件夹 os.mkdir(path) start = time.time() # 下载开始时间 response = requests.get(url, stream=True) # stream=True必须写 ```
  • LCD160128中温湿
    优质
    这款LCD160128显示屏能够同时呈现中文界面的温度、湿度及实时时间信息,适用于多种需要环境监测与时间显示的应用场景。 本段落介绍了一个关于LCD160128中文显示温度与时间的课程设计题目。该课题由重庆工商大学计信学院自动化专业三班的学生陈强完成,指导教师为刘传文。评分参考标准包括优秀、良好、中等、及格和不及格。课程设计的具体内容请参阅附件1中的学生信息表。
  • Linux 区配置
    优质
    本文介绍了如何在Linux系统中进行时间和时区的相关设置,帮助用户解决时间同步与时差问题。 设置时区和同步时间: 1. 设置时区: - 使用 `tzselect` 命令选择 Asia/Shanghai 作为新的时区。 - 执行命令:`TZ=Asia/Shanghai; export TZ` - 编辑 `/etc/sysconfig/clock` 文件,将 ZONE 改为 Asia/Shanghai。 - 将当前的 localtime 备份并替换为新文件: ``` mv /etc/localtime /etc/localtime.bak ln -sf /usr/share/zoneinfo/Asia/Shanghai /etc/localtime ``` 2. 更新时间: - 重启系统以应用新的时区设置。 3. 同步时间: 方法一:使用 NTP 协议自动同步时间 - 安装 `ntp` 软件包并启动服务: ``` yum install -y ntp systemctl start ntpd ``` - 设置开机自启: ``` systemctl enable ntpd ``` 方法二:手动同步时间 - 手动运行命令以更新系统时间: ``` ntpdate -u ```
  • 定义延迟输入长WPF下拉
    优质
    这是一款功能强大的WPF文本框自动下拉提示插件,支持用户自定义延迟显示时间及输入长度触发条件,极大提升用户体验和开发效率。 自定义 WPF 文本下拉框控件,支持输入字符后自动进行模糊查询,并显示匹配结果。该功能可以配置:设置输入多少个字符后从服务端获取数据以及设定输入文字后的延迟时间(以毫秒为单位)再发起查询请求。
  • 解决FTP不符方法
    优质
    当FTP服务器的时间与本地计算机时间不一致时,可能会导致文件上传或下载过程中出现错误。本教程提供了解决FTP显示时间与系统时间不同步的有效方法。 修改也非常简单:打开配置文件 /etc/vsftpd/vsftpd.conf,在最后加入一行 use_localtime=YES ,保存后重启vsftp服务: service vsftpd restart 。您可能还会对以下内容感兴趣:如何使用 JavaScript 显示当前系统时间;在 Android 开发中实现永不关闭的 Toast 信息框(长时间显示而非由系统关闭);C# 中动态显示当前系统时间的方法示例;jsp 页面实时显示当前系统时间的技术方案;TextView 实现时钟功能并带有秒针变化的效果;以及如何在 asp.net 中让页面显示当前系统时间。
  • Kali LinuxISOVMware
    优质
    Kali Linux是一款专为渗透测试与安全审计设计的操作系统,提供ISO镜像及预装VMware虚拟机两种安装方式。 Kali Linux 提供 ISO 和 VMware 版本的下载。ISO 版本适用于直接安装在物理机或虚拟机上,而 VMware 版本则是预先配置好的虚拟机文件,方便用户快速部署使用。
  • (ProgressBar)
    优质
    简介:实时显示的进度条(ProgressBar)是一种用户界面元素,用于指示操作或任务的完成进度。它通过可视化的条形图帮助用户了解当前步骤的状态和剩余时间。 实时进度条,实时进度条,实时进度条。
  • OSG 2.8.5 x64
    优质
    这是一个基于Windows操作系统的64位OpenSceneGraph(OSG)2.8.5编译版本,包含完整的文件和库支持,便于开发者快速集成与使用。 OSG 2.8.5 x64 已编译包含文件和库文件,可直接使用,适合低版本VPB-0.9.10。